Transaction c631d38fe31bf77e4c60672de1122d97425893d8dc93ba27a96d769ff6869fa4

block
3a71b0d353b13e0fd1271f27c890972c577342dadcbe1fb10c221247d219a9c3

1 Input

23 Outputs